How to Choose TFO Fly Reels
Construction: Machined vs. Cast
Machined Aluminum: Reels like the TFO NTR and Power series are CNC machined from 6061-T6 aluminum. This manufacturing process results in a lighter, stronger, and more durable reel that can withstand drops and harsh environments better than cast alternatives. If you plan to fish frequently or in saltwater, a machined reel is a wise investment.
Cast Aluminum: The NXT Black Label series uses cast aluminum. This method allows for a lower price point while still providing a functional and lightweight tool. While not as impact-resistant as machined reels, cast reels are perfect for freshwater beginners or as backup reels.
Drag Systems
Cork Disc Drag: Found in the NTR series, cork drags offer a smooth, classic feel with low startup inertia. They are excellent for protecting light tippets and provide reliable stopping power for most freshwater and light saltwater scenarios.
Conical Spring Washers: The Power reel utilizes a specialized drag system with carbon fiber and stainless steel brakes compressed by conical spring washers. This design delivers high-end stopping power and precise adjustment, making it suitable for fighting strong gamefish.
Arbor Size
All current TFO fly reels feature a Large Arbor design. A large arbor increases line retrieval rates, helping you pick up slack quickly when a fish runs toward you. It also reduces line memory, ensuring your fly line comes off the reel in relaxed coils rather than tight loops.

Care & Maintenance
Rinse After Use: Always rinse your reel with fresh water after fishing, especially if used in saltwater or brackish water, to prevent corrosion.
Loosen Drag: When storing your reel, back the drag knob off completely. This prevents the drag components from compressing and ensures smooth operation next time you fish.
Dry Thoroughly: Separate the spool from the frame and allow both to air dry completely before storing them in a case or bag.

TFO Fly Reels FAQs
Q: Are TFO fly reels suitable for saltwater?
A: Yes, models like the TFO Power and NTR are anodized and designed to handle saltwater environments. However, it is critical to rinse them thoroughly with fresh water after every saltwater use to maintain their performance.
Q: Can I change the retrieve direction on TFO reels?
A: Yes, TFO reels are designed to be easily converted from left-hand to right-hand retrieve. This usually involves flipping a one-way bearing inside the spool hub; no special tools are required for the NTR series.
